Login as Administrator, then select the Admin menu and Enter Competitors Tips. Select the round number (click on the down arrow next to the round number to show the rounds), then click OK. Now select each Tippers name (next to Name:) and enter their tips. When finished click on OK to save the Tips.

The Margin of Victory tiebreaker can be used to decide a winner if more than 1 tipper either tips all winners or the most winners (depending on which option you have selected).
Generally the Margin of Victory tiebreaker match is the first match at the MCG for each round. When the tipper enter's his/her tips they must nominate what they believe the winning margin of victory will be. If more than one tippers wins, then the tipper who has guessed closest to the Margin of Victory will be the winner.
By default the tipper does not have to necessarily select the winning team in the Margin of Victory tiebreaker match. What is important is how close they were to the winning margin. However this can be overrided by selecting Winning Margins only under the General Options section. When this option is selected, the tipper(s) with the highest score must have actually tipped the winning team in the Margin of Victory tiebreaker match. The exception to this is in the case where none of the tippers with the highest score tipped the winner of the margin game, and in this case the tipper(s) who selected the closest to the margin will be awarded the weekly jackpot.

To remove the default Footy Tipping Picture use the Explore program (right click on Start menu) and look for the file called footypic.bmp located in the Windows folder on the C drive of the PC you are on. (eg: c:\WINDOWS\ folder). Do not look in the folder where footy tipping is installed - you will not find it there. When you locate the file, either rename it (eg. to footypic2.bmp) or simply delete it.

By default the Margin game for each round is the first game at the MCG (or Telstra Dome if no MCG match). This is not suitable for all tipping compeitions, especially those outside of Victoria. However the margin game can be changed by following these instructions:
1/. Login as Administrator
2/. Click on the Setup menu and choose Create / Show Fixture
3/. A text file will display in Notepad which has every game for the season. At the start of each row is the round number and match number.
4/. The end of each row will normally be blank. Find the match that you wish to be the margin game and insert the text Yes or Y at the end of the row (must be a comma before the Yes or Y). If any other matches in that round already have a Yes or Y then remove them.
5/. When you have made the changes to the text file click on the File menu of Notepad, then select Save.
6/. Now click on the Setup menu then select Import Fixture and the margin game will be changed next time you run the software.
